On 25.06.21 16:38, Anmol karn wrote: > Hi, > > I am currently working on a GSoC'21 project "VirtIO-blk implementation > with AGL on Jailhouse". > > I am new to the Jailhouse and trying to get jailhouse(v0.12) work with > QEmu(x86-64) with a custom agl-image. > > I have been using a 5.4 kernel(jailhouse-enabling/5.4). > > We are getting Kernel panics and unknown failures with > `jailhouse-enabling/5.4`, so we decided to shift to `queues/jailhouse` > (452bfd9102265f67afd5818024ca2664aa3afa60), and then we somehow managed > to QEmulate it without kernel panics, but now it's showing some unknown > behaviors, and also not booting properly: > > Log: > [ 0.007617] [Firmware Bug]: TSC_DEADLINE disabled due to Errata; > please update microcode to version: 0xb2 (or later) > [ 0.525808] kvm: already loaded the other module > [ 0.567138] hdaudio hdaudioC0D0: Unable to bind the codec > > Automotive Grade Linux 11.91.0 qemux86-64 ttyS0 > > qemux86-64 login: [ 27.731494] virtio_gpu virtio0: [drm] *ERROR* > fbdev: Failed to setup generic emulation (ret=-22) > [ 27.841660] Out of memory: Killed process 161 (systemd-udevd) > total-vm:12276kB, anon-rss:556kB, file-rss:0kB, shmem-rss:0kB, UID:0 > pgtables:64kB oom_score_adj:0 > > qemux86-64 login: > qemux86-64 login: > qemux86-64 login: root > > ^C^C^C^C^C > > [ 236.927354] Out of memory: Killed process 167 ((agetty)) > total-vm:8260kB, anon-rss:1488kB, file-rss:0kB, shmem-rss:0kB, UID:0 > pgtables:48kB oom_score_adj:0 > [ 437.781132] Out of memory: Killed process 166 (systemd-udevd) > total-vm:13548kB, anon-rss:1500kB, file-rss:0kB, shmem-rss:0kB, UID:0 > pgtables:64kB oom_score_adj:0 > [ 457.378023] Out of memory: Killed process 170 ((agetty)) > total-vm:8260kB, anon-rss:1488kB, file-rss:0kB, shmem-rss:0kB, UID:0 > pgtables:48kB oom_score_adj:0 > [ 516.062574] Out of memory: Killed process 171 ((agetty)) > total-vm:8260kB, anon-rss:1488kB, file-rss:0kB, shmem-rss:0kB, UID:0 > pgtables:48kB oom_score_adj:0 > QEMU 4.2.0 monitor - type 'help' for more information > (qemu) q > > > Questions: > - Is there any solution for the 5.4.x(jailhouse-enabling/5.4) kernel > with some patchset. I would recommend to switch to 5.10 or queues/jailhouse as I'm no longer updating 5.4 with potential fixes. > - Any hints to get it working properly with the "queues/jailhouse" branch. Is that failing cell your non-root Linux cell? I suppose it ran out of RAM. How much did you assign to it?
